Frequently Asked Questions about Old North End

How much are Studio apartments in Old North End?

There are currently 81 Studio Apartments in Old North End with rent ranges from $1,445 to $2,200 with an average price of $1,701.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Old North End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Old North End ranges from $1,000 to $4,600 with an average monthly rent of $1,962.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Old North End c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Old North End range from $1,250 to $3,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,225.

How expensive are Old North End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 99 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Old North End on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,000 to $4,000 - averaging $2,706 for the location.
